Midwifery Inpatient Matron

1 week ago


Nottingham, Nottingham, United Kingdom Nottingham University Hospitals NHS Trusts Full time

Lead the 24 hour provision of high quality women centered care across the maternity inpatient areas (cross site).

Act as an expert resource and role model for the team within their service to support them in the delivery of effective care.

Be responsible for maintaining an environment in which all

women and families receive a high standard of compassionate

and individualised care.

Demonstrate clinical steer and leadership in the management of

both low and high risk complex maternity care.

Identify and facilitate delivery of local and national strategies

to enable ongoing service improvement.

Develop initiatives and organisational change by contributing to the clinical governance and risk management agenda by ensuring best practice is evident.

Implement and follow HR policies regarding workforce management.

Be responsible for ensuring safe deployment of resources to

meet and comply with professional midwifery standards,

governance, quality and patient safety within an agreed budget set.

An on-call and MDT safe today chairing commitment will be

required to support oversight and the safe running of the maternity

service.

Main duties of the job Continually act as a highly credible professional clinical leader

being a strong professional role model for others to emulate at all

times.

Be involved in the delivery of clinical care in a developmental

capacity.

Using highly developed innovative management skills to actively

challenge own and others traditional practice, to improve service

delivery, patient centred care and communication.

Assist the Director of Midwifery, Head of Midwifery and Deputy

Head of Midwifery in providing professional leadership,

management and advice within the maternity Directorate.

Review rosters for designated areas to ensure staffing levels

support the safe delivery of care, whilst effectively utilising

resources and maintaining roster rules.

Ensure mechanisms are in place to promote a healthy lifestyle and

provide choice for women.

Provide professional advice to patient, carers and colleagues.

Promote a culture of working and integration of standards

across the two sites.

Promote high standards of infection control compliance.

Assist the Deputy Head of Midwifery and Head of Midwifery in

the development of policies/procedures in performance, risk

management, recruitment and retention of health and safety.

The post holder will deputise for the Deputy Head of Midwifery

Job description Job responsibilities Please see attached job description and person specification documents for full details of this role. Person Specification Training & Qualifications Essential
  • Registered Midwife
  • First degree or equivalent in health related subject
  • Evidence of CPD
  • Management/Leadership qualification or relevant experience
Desirable
  • Masters degree or equivalent post basic training
Experience Essential
  • Significant post registration experience including management and leadership experience
  • Knowledge of budgets/financial control
  • Experience with Clinical Governance
  • Experience with HR processes to manage sickness absence, performance, recruitment
Desirable
  • Project management experience
  • Knowledge of complaints management
Communication and Relationship Skills Essential
  • Excellent communications skills, written and oral
  • Ability to build successful teams
  • Ability to influence and motivate staff to deliver challenging targets
  • Ability to manage conflict
  • Strong leadership qualities
Analytical and Judgement skills Essential
  • Excellent problem solving skills using team when appropriate
  • Experience of audit and audit tools
Planning and Organisation Skills Essential
  • Understanding of pro-active performance management within a large clinical area
  • Forward thinking, innovative
  • Demonstrates strong organisational skills and abilities
  • Ability to work on own initiative but also as part of a team
Physical skills Essential
  • Adaptable and flexible
  • Positive, enthusiastic and motivated
